Fredrik Söderlind is a scholar working on Materials Chemistry, Electrical and Electronic Engineering and Electronic, Optical and Magnetic Materials. According to data from OpenAlex, Fredrik Söderlind has authored 32 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 25 papers in Materials Chemistry, 13 papers in Electrical and Electronic Engineering and 7 papers in Electronic, Optical and Magnetic Materials. Recurrent topics in Fredrik Söderlind's work include Gas Sensing Nanomaterials and Sensors (8 papers), Lanthanide and Transition Metal Complexes (7 papers) and ZnO doping and properties (5 papers). Fredrik Söderlind is often cited by papers focused on Gas Sensing Nanomaterials and Sensors (8 papers), Lanthanide and Transition Metal Complexes (7 papers) and ZnO doping and properties (5 papers). Fredrik Söderlind collaborates with scholars based in Sweden, United States and Canada. Fredrik Söderlind's co-authors include Per‐Olov Käll, Kajsa Uvdal, Rodrigo M. Petoral, Maria Engström, Anna Klasson, Linnéa Selegård, Henrik Pedersen, Maria Ahrén, Magnus Odén and Natalia Abrikossova and has published in prestigious journals such as Langmuir, ACS Applied Materials & Interfaces and The Journal of Physical Chemistry C.
